What is Driving License Validity?
Driving license validity refers to the period for which a driving license is considered legal and acceptable for usage. It is essential to note that the validity duration for driving licenses can vary considerably depending on the nation, state, or region in which the license was released. Usually, a valid driving license ensures that the holder is licensed to drive and has passed the necessary tests to show their driving abilities and knowledge of suitable roadway laws.

Inspecting the validity of a driving license can frequently be done through several means:
Physical Inspection: Look at the issue date and expiration date on the license card itself.Online Verification: Many countries supply online platforms where individuals can confirm their license statuses.Contact Authorities: Drivers can call or visit their regional motor automobile department for verification.What Happens When Your Driving License Expires?
Driving on an expired license can cause penalties, fines, or perhaps legal consequences. Various jurisdictions might have different laws regarding driving with an ended license, but common effects include:

Restoring a driving license generally follows a standard treatment, though this can differ by state or nation. Here are common steps included:

1. How often do I need to renew my driving license?
The renewal frequency depends on your country or state's guidelines, which can range from every couple of years to every years.
2. Can I drive with an expired license if I am waiting for my renewal to process?
Usually, it is illegal to drive with an ended license, despite any renewal application in process.
3. What should I do if I lose my driving license?
Report the loss to the pertinent authorities, such as the authorities and your regional motor automobile department, and obtain a replacement.
4. Are there additional requirements for restoring an industrial driving license?
Yes, commercial licenses typically have additional requirements, such as updated medical evaluations and specific training certifications.
